Output e66e62c2301c238cb1833f8e3b011aea1bbf0a4ff8e85dc43d3c07b3c26799be:6

value
2110995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c96a29aa75ced4c3cbf50df7023853cd7b0d05a OP_EQUAL
address
3JtBQvVfyYvoFEkBWA38jcjwm6NedMfGY5
transaction
e66e62c2301c238cb1833f8e3b011aea1bbf0a4ff8e85dc43d3c07b3c26799be
spent
true